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Bristol, England and Reigate, England?

You can take a train from Bristol Temple Meads to Reigate via Reading in around 2h 44m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Bus Station to South Terminal Coach Station every 30 minutes. Tickets cost £12–25 and the journey takes 3h 25m. National Express also services this route every 3 hours.
